

Trio Incognito brings together saxophonist David Bixler, bassist Dan Loomis, and drummer Fabio Rojas in a collective rooted in depth, intention, and expressive clarity. Bixler’s reflective, lyric-driven voice has been shaped by decades on the international jazz scene—from early work with the big bands of Lionel Hampton and Toshiko Akiyoshi to a Latin GRAMMY–winning residency at Birdland with the Chico O’Farrell Afro-Cuban Big Band, and a recent run of acclaimed, deeply personal recordings including In the Face of Chaos and The Langston Hughes Project. Loomis is a daring composer and in-demand collaborator whose work spans nearly a dozen recordings as a leader or co-leader, with performances at Jazz at Lincoln Center and the Village Vanguard. Rojas adds a dynamic, deeply musical presence shaped by work with Greg Osby, Terri Lyne Carrington, and Sean Jones, and by his 2024 debut Perseverance. Together, Trio Incognito explores music that is searching, spacious, and emotionally grounded—where composition, improvisation, and deep listening meet.
